Item Description Back to top

This seminar will address the following three topics:

 

·        An introduction to intellectual property from the perspective of the business and bankruptcy lawyer:  the IP asset, what it is, how to recognize and evaluate it.

 

·        Bankruptcy issues that the business lawyer encounters; differences between chapter 7 (liquidation) and chapter 11 (restructuring); "executory" contracts.

 

·        The intersection of IP and Bankruptcy when a client must declare either chapter 7 or 11; how debtor assets, especially IP, are likely to be handled and why all parties, i.e., the debtor, creditors, the bankruptcy trustee and possibly even third parties may fight over it in a bankruptcy.
